Sigal Mandelker

Sigal Mandelker served as United States Under Secretary of the Treasury for Terrorism and Financial Intelligence from June 2017 to October 2019. Treasury records show her leading the office during sanctions reimposition on Iran and actions concerning North Korea, Venezuela, corruption and illicit finance. The actions belonged to Treasury and the administration; tenure does not establish sole personal authorship.

Programme role

In a 4 December 2017 speech, Mandelker described the Office of Terrorism and Financial Intelligence's sanctions, anti-money-laundering, intelligence and public-private partnership functions. She also identified actions taken during her first months in office. The speech is evidence of her role and the administration's stated policy, not an independent measure of results.

On 5 June 2018, after the United States ceased participation in the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action, Mandelker described Treasury's work to reimpose nuclear-related sanctions after 90-day and 180-day wind-down periods. Her descriptions of Iranian conduct remain attributed government claims. The operative executive orders, regulations and list actions control legal effect.

The inherited claim that her office maintained the highest designation tempo in its history requires a reproducible count and defined comparison period. It is not repeated. Likewise, reductions in Iranian oil exports and reserves cannot be assigned to Mandelker or sanctions alone without controlling for prices, domestic policy and other measures.

Treasury's October 2019 Counter-Hizballah International Partnership announcement provides a dated record of her role near the end of her tenure.
